- Digitally manipulated videos, images and audio are becoming increasingly common, making the fake part of “deep fakes” nearly impossible to detect. Now the man behind the account that has fooled millions of people is opening up about the sensation he created. NBC’s Jacob Soboroff reports for In Depth TODAY.

The algorithm requires thousands of images from different angles and lighting conditions to create a deepfake. This is why it's mostly famous people getting deepfaked. There aren't enough images of regular people for it to be an issue yet.
The technology might improve in the future, but it's not there yet.
